description Ellacoya State Park is located in Gilford on the southwest shore of Lake Winnipesaukee, New Hampshire's largest lake. The 600-foot long sandy beach, with views across the lake to the Sandwich and Ossipee mountains, is a great place to spend with the family for a full day of swimming and picnicking. An accessible bathhouse, with showers and a changing area for swimmers, is located near the swimming area. A small park store offers refreshments and souvenirs for sale. An area to launch small boats, such as canoes and those carried on car rooftops, is located to the side of the beach area.
drivingDirection From I-93:Take Exit 20, follow Route 3 east, to Route 11 east, follow signs to Ellacoya State Park From I-95:Take Route 16 west to Route 11 west, follow signs to Ellacoya State Park

importantInformation *The nightly site fee pays for 2 adults only and up to 4 dependent children under 18. *6 people maximum per site of which only 4 can be adults. *The third and fourth extra adult on a site pay $10.00 each per night, upon check-in. *All additional guest fees are paid upon arrival at the campground NOT when reservation is made. *Pop-ups allowed, but must hook up to all 3 services (water, sewer and electric). *Cable connection is available. **NO jet ski! *A maximum of 14 nights (cumulative) between Memorial Day weekend and Labor Day. This applies to rigs as well as individuals. **Tents are NOT allowed at Ellacoya. No fire rings at any site. *All campers MUST hook up to all 3 services (water, sewer and electric). All campers MUST be self contained with water, and electric hook ups. **Pets are NOT allowed at any time. **For any refund requests after the reservation arrival date must be in writing within 14 days of departure and sent to The NH Reservation Information Office, 172 Pembroke rd., Concord, NH 03302-1856 **
